Tom Sandoval's interview on the Howie Mandel Does Stuff podcast was unleashed into the world on Tuesday, April 11, reigniting the flames of #Scandoval just as they began to cool off.

Less than a week after that disastrous WWHL Tom Schwartz sit-down, the man at the center of the Vanderpump Rules fiasco decided to share his side of the story with an unlikely and seemingly uninformed source: comedian Howie Mandel. What's more, Sandoval makes pretty bold claims during the discussion, and Mandel appears to side with his reckless behavior. (*Cue the backlash*)

Needless to say, the internet was not pleased...again. Perhaps the Toms should take a break from interviews for a little while?

Tom Sandoval interview: see the shocking claims

The interview focused on Sandoval and Ariana Madix's nine-year relationship falling apart, and how the two grew out of love and out of intimacy.

"I accepted it—you know, Ken and Lisa, they don’t have sex all the time,” Sandoval said. “I got porn, I can go crack one off in the bathroom. But there are so many other perks! The building of the brand, the everything, the image of it all."

He also very explicitly details his "magnetic" first encounter with Raquel Leviss, which ultimately led him to seek therapy. "We were back at my house, just talking. I'm locked out of my house. We just kissed. It was magnetic. We were talking, moving closer, and as we were talking, as time went on, we would just start talking closer and closer, and then all of a sudden, we're kissing."

Plus, Sandoval touched on his breakup with Madix around Valentine's Day 2023, a time in which he claims that she was in complete denial of their split and began acting erratically. "She was very upset. She fricken’ punched me,” Sandoval alleged. He also claims she said: "If you break up with me, you will effectively be ending my life."

Despite it all, Sandoval says he still loves and cares for Madix, but hasn't defined his relationship with Leviss at this time. The interview is available in full below.
